Hands 2 Feet is a fee for service private therapy clinic. Some extended health care plans cover occupational therapy and/or physiotherapy in their policies. Please check with your provider. Physiotherapy and occupational therapy services are also covered under the new Ontario Autism Program (OAP) funding. Some families are also eligible
for funding through various charitable organizations. Your therapist can assist you with the application process if appropriate. No medical referral is required to access our services. We do not have a wait list.
We provide intervention to children from infancy to adolescence with:
- various developmental delays, gross motor and fine motor difficulties
- acquired brain injury, cerebral palsy and other neurological disorders
- torticollis and other neuromuscular conditions
- autism, sensory processing disorder, poor self-regulation
- learning disabilities and ADHD
- Developmental Coordination Disorder

Some common concerns addressed by our occupational therapists include:
- sensory processing and integration
- self-regulation
- fine motor skills, including writing skills
- gross motor skills
- visual perceptual and visual motor integration skills
- motor planning and organizational skills
- self-care skills and feeding
Our physiotherapist see infants and children with:
- neuro-developmental delays
- orthopaedic and cardiorespiratory conditions
- torticollis
- delayed gross motor skills
- mobility and balance issues
Our music therapist uses singing, musical instrument playing, storytelling and movement activities to facilitate:
- social interaction
- self-awareness
- self-expression
- communication
- personal development
